Skechers.com Pricing
Skechers.com offers a diverse range of footwear at various price points, generally positioning itself as an affordable to mid-range brand, especially when compared to premium athletic footwear.
- General Price Range:
- Kids’ Shoes: Typically range from $30 to $60, depending on style and features.
- Women’s & Men’s Casual/Walking Shoes: Most popular models fall between $50 and $90.
- Performance/Specialized Shoes e.g., GO RUN, Max Cushioning: These tend to be at the higher end, often priced from $70 to $135.
- Work & Safety Footwear: Due to specialized features like slip-resistance or steel toes, these can range from $80 to $120+.
- Promotional Pricing: The website frequently runs sales, offering significant discounts. As seen on the homepage:
- “Up to 30% OFF Select Styles”
- “20% OFF Sitewide” for Skechers Plus members using a specific code e.g., LONGWKND.
- Examples from the homepage:
- Women’s Skechers Slip-ins: GO RUN Anywhere reduced from $135.00 to $94.99 approx. 30% off.
- Men’s GO RUN Persistence 2 reduced from $115.00 to $91.99 approx. 20% off.
- Women’s Summits – Morning Glow reduced from $75.00 to $59.99 approx. 20% off.
- Value Proposition: Skechers generally offers good value for money, providing comfort and functional technology at a competitive price point. Their consistent promotions further enhance this value.

Skechers.com vs. Competitors
When evaluating Skechers.com against its major competitors, it’s clear that Skechers has carved out a distinct niche, focusing heavily on comfort, accessibility, and a broad appeal. Zapatoferoz.es Reviews
Skechers.com vs. Nike.com
- Skechers.com:
- Strength: Dominates the comfort and casual footwear market, with strong offerings in walking shoes, slip-ins, and everyday athletic styles. Focus on technologies like memory foam, Arch Fit, and hands-free wear. Generally lower price point.
- Target Audience: Broad demographic, including those prioritizing comfort for daily wear, casual athletes, and families.
- Market Position: A significant global player known for volume and accessibility.
- Strength: Global leader in performance athletic footwear running, basketball, training and sportswear. Known for cutting-edge innovation e.g., Air, ZoomX, Flyknit, aggressive marketing, and high-profile athlete endorsements. Generally higher price point.
- Target Audience: Serious athletes, fashion-conscious consumers, and those seeking elite performance gear.
- Market Position: Premium, innovation-driven brand with strong emphasis on athletic prowess and lifestyle.
- Key Differentiator: While both offer athletic shoes, Nike is performance-first, whereas Skechers prioritizes everyday comfort and ease of wear. Nike’s research and development budget, which was approximately $4.3 billion in 2023, significantly outstrips Skechers’, allowing for more extreme technological advancements in performance sports.
